iOS 16.1.1 Released November 9, 2022
Posted by Maniac in Game News.add a comment
Apple has just released a minor update for several of their devices including the iPhone, iPad and Mac computers. The new incremental update, 16.1.1 includes minor updates including a potential fix for the Wi-Fi drop issue many users have been reporting.
Depending on what you are running the update could weigh in around 170-350MB. You can download it right now through your device’s software update feature. We haven’t seen updates for the Apple Watch or Apple TV at this time.

Gaming History You Should Know – History of Mortal Kombat Commercials November 6, 2022
Posted by Maniac in Gaming History You Should Know, Uncategorized.add a comment
Happy Sunday, welcome back to Gaming History You Should Know, where we highlight some of the best documentaries across the web that discusses game history. In 1991, Mortal Kombat released onto arcades across the country and completely swept gamers away with its combination of photo-realistic sprites and violent fatalities. Many sequels and spin offs would follow and thirty years later the franchise is still going strong.
Starting in the mid-90s, Midway produced home console ports of the original arcade games. These ports would honestly sell themselves based on the goodwill of the original arcade experiences, but Midway would still put an incredible amount of money into producing some unique television commercials for them.
